The very compact torque sensor type 8656 is designed to be contactless. The torque is measured through the torsion of the shaft using the strain gauge principle. Thanks to the inductive and optical transmission of signals, the sensor is maintenance-free; the signals are digitized directly on the shaft and made available as a voltage signal or via USB by the evaluation electronics. With high-quality bearings, speeds of up to 10,000 RPM are possible. The direction of rotation is indicated by the potential of the output voltage: a positive output voltage corresponds to clockwise rotation, while counterclockwise rotation results in a negative voltage level.
The shaft is equipped with keyway slots in every measurement range, and matching keys are included. If no connection via key is desired, the use of the key can be omitted. The torque is safely transmitted using suitable couplings, e.g., type 8690.
Principle: Rotating
Measurement ranges: 0 … ± 100 N·m
Output signal: 0 ... ±10 V
Mechanical connection: Round shaft ends, keyway
Electrical connection: 12-pin connector / Mini-USB
Protection class: IP40
Operating temperature range: 0 °C ... 60 °C
